Danish singer-songwriter Peter Vesth has spent some profitable time in hangouts like Nashville's Bluebird Café, and this set of songs shows the benefits of his encounters with American roots musicians. Collaborations here include duets with Suzy Boguss (on "Smoky Mountain Morning" and "'Round Midnight") as well as a song written with Bill Staines ("'Neath the Moon") and another written with one of his heroes, Tom Paxton ("Shenandoah Night"). "Somebody's Someone" recalls the classic, down-home songs of the Blue Ridge Mountains, whereas the title track evokes the special stillness of Denmark in winter.
